Genericity is a topic which is not sufficiently developed in state-based systems modelling, mainly due to a myriad of approaches and behaviour models which lack unification. This paper adopts coalgebra theory to propose a generic notion of a state-based software component, and an associated calculus, by quantifying over behavioural models specified as strong monads. This leads to the pointfree, calculational reasoning style which is typical of the so-called Bird-Meertens school.(undefined
AbstractThe contribution of this paper is twofold: first, it defines a unified framework for modelli...
We provide a generic algorithm for constructing formulae that distinguish behaviourally inequivalent...
Coalgebra is an abstract framework for the uniform study of different kinds of dynamical systems. An...
AbstractThis paper characterises refinement of state-based software components modelled as pointed c...
This paper introduces a calculus of state-based software components modelled as concrete coalgebras...
10th International Conference, AMAST 2004, Stirling, Scotland, UK, July 12-16, 2004. ProceedingsThis...
This paper characterizes refinement of state-based software components modelled as pointed coalgebra...
This paper characterises refinement of state-based software components modelled as concrete coalgebr...
This paper characterizes refinement of state-based software components modeled as pointed coalgebras...
10th International Conference, AMAST 2004, Stirling, Scotland, UK, July 12-16, 2004. ProceedingsThis...
This paper characterises refinement of state-based software components modelled as pointed coalgebra...
AbstractThis paper characterises refinement of state-based software components modelled as pointed c...
IFIP TC6/WG6.1. Fourth International Conference on Formal Methods for Open Object-Based Distributed ...
Often referred to as ‘the mathematics of dynamical, state-based systems’, Coalgebra claims to provid...
This paper introduces a calculus of state-based software components modelled as concrete coalgebras ...
AbstractThe contribution of this paper is twofold: first, it defines a unified framework for modelli...
We provide a generic algorithm for constructing formulae that distinguish behaviourally inequivalent...
Coalgebra is an abstract framework for the uniform study of different kinds of dynamical systems. An...
AbstractThis paper characterises refinement of state-based software components modelled as pointed c...
This paper introduces a calculus of state-based software components modelled as concrete coalgebras...
10th International Conference, AMAST 2004, Stirling, Scotland, UK, July 12-16, 2004. ProceedingsThis...
This paper characterizes refinement of state-based software components modelled as pointed coalgebra...
This paper characterises refinement of state-based software components modelled as concrete coalgebr...
This paper characterizes refinement of state-based software components modeled as pointed coalgebras...
10th International Conference, AMAST 2004, Stirling, Scotland, UK, July 12-16, 2004. ProceedingsThis...
This paper characterises refinement of state-based software components modelled as pointed coalgebra...
AbstractThis paper characterises refinement of state-based software components modelled as pointed c...
IFIP TC6/WG6.1. Fourth International Conference on Formal Methods for Open Object-Based Distributed ...
Often referred to as ‘the mathematics of dynamical, state-based systems’, Coalgebra claims to provid...
This paper introduces a calculus of state-based software components modelled as concrete coalgebras ...
AbstractThe contribution of this paper is twofold: first, it defines a unified framework for modelli...
We provide a generic algorithm for constructing formulae that distinguish behaviourally inequivalent...
Coalgebra is an abstract framework for the uniform study of different kinds of dynamical systems. An...